2021 TZS to PYG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2021

During 2021, the TZS to PYG ex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on October 27, valuing the pair at 3.0091.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on April 13, dropping to 2.6925.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3166 PYG.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 2.9761 to the December average rate of 2.9619,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.48%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2021 high of 3.0091 was down 1.01% compared to the 2020 peak of 3.0399,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

TZS to PYG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 2.8799, compared to 2.9765 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0966 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2021 was February, with a trading range of 0.1471 PYG (High: 2.9916 / Low: 2.8445). On the other end, October was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0153 PYG (High: 3.0091 / Low: 2.9938).

Growth Streaks & Declines

Trends

Between April and August, the exchange rate recorded its longest consecutive growth streak of the year, climbing for 4 straight months. Conversely, the sharpest month-over-month decline occurred between March and April, when the average rate fell by 0.0795 points.
